How much do senior seo director j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 1, 2026, the average yearly pay for senior seo director in the United States is $120,836.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$75,000.00 and $156,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a senior SEO director?

Senior SEO Directors are experienced professionals responsible for overseeing and managing an organization's search engine optimization (SEO) strategies. They lead teams that focus on improving website visibility, driving organic traffic, and increasing search engine rankings. In addition to developing and executing SEO campaigns, Senior SEO Directors collaborate with marketing, content, and technical teams to ensure best practices are implemented. They also analyze performance data, stay updated on industry trends, and provide strategic recommendations to achieve business goals.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a senior SEO director?

To thrive as a Senior SEO Director, you need advanced expertise in search engine optimization strategies, analytics, and digital marketing, typically backed by a bachelor’s degree in marketing or a related field. Mastery of tools like Google Analytics, SEMrush, Ahrefs, and experience with technical SEO and content management systems are essential. Leadership, strategic thinking, and excellent communication skills distinguish top performers in this role. These competencies ensure the effective development and execution of SEO initiatives that drive organic growth and align with overall business objectives.

How does a senior SEO director typically collaborate with other departments to achieve company goals?

A Senior SEO Director often works closely with content, web development, marketing, and product teams to align SEO strategy with broader business objectives. This collaboration ensures that website content is optimized for both users and search engines, technical improvements are prioritized, and marketing campaigns are fully integrated with SEO best practices. Regular cross-functional meetings and clear communication are essential, as the SEO Director provides guidance, sets priorities, and monitors progress to drive organic growth. This collaborative environment also allows for sharing insights and ensuring all departments are working towards common KPIs.

What you'll do

Excellence in organic & agentic search is one of the pillars of our overall Growth strategy and is of vital importance for our site traffic generation. The Senior SEO/AEO Manager, Content, is a key member of the Growth team, responsible for driving and optimizing our organic search activities. This position will contribute to building and executing the Docusign SEO/AEO strategy with a strong focus on content and Answer Engine Optimization (AEO) within an international scope, in partnership with the Global SEO & AEO team, and will work with varied stakeholders to ensure its successful implementation. This person will fully support the channel objectives to drive high quality traffic to Docusign.com to accelerate revenue growth with a primary focus on profitability. The ideal candidate will also connect with Content Marketing colleagues to fully exploit all SEO and AEO opportunities across our international markets, including Brazil, the UK, France, Germany, Australia, the US and Canada. This person will play a key role within the Growth team and collaborate closely with the broader Marketing, Content and PLG teams to help create a best-in-class program.

This position is an individual contributor role reporting to Global SEO Director.

Responsibility

  • Create and execute the Docusign SEO/AEO Content strategy, ensuring alignment with Docusign Performance Marketing initiatives, Global SEO/AEO, Content, Analytics, Operations, and PLG Engineering

  • Lead and drive the day-to-day Docusign SEO operations for content and off-site SEO with KPI and goal accountability by monitoring and reporting US performance to Leadership

  • Initiate SEO projects (relating to content, UX, Digital PR, etc) to grow a multimillion-dollar revenue channel by addressing on-page, technical, and offsite elements

  • Stay abreast of the evolution of search and answer experiences (e.g., new SERP features, AI Overviews, Search GPT, etc) and lead Answer Engine Optimization (AEO) initiatives globally to future-proof our traffic generation programs

  • Influence, challenge and create change across the broader global SEO/AEO, Content and PLG roadmaps to achieve goals and mitigate risk to traffic and revenue

  • Serve as the voice of Content SEO/AEO in the Docusign offices, responsible for evangelizing SEO & AEO, driving best practice definition and execution, including training internal stakeholders

  • Manage the international scope of content SEO/AEO, ensuring strategies are localized and effective across diverse global markets to drive scalable growth
